Statue of Apollo with his lyre (Apollo Citaredo)

Statue of Apollo with his lyre (Apollo Citaredo)
God of Music and poetry.
Fine-grained crystalline marble (inv 8594)
The original part of the statue can be dated to the first half of the 2nd century AD.
National Roman Museum - Palazzo Altemps, Rome, Italy.
